Synopsis

1810, Miguel Hidalgo abolished slavery in the Independent Mexico. 1910, John K. Turner published México Bárbaro, a book that reveals the slavery networks that operated under the dictatorship of Porfirio Díaz. In 2010, amidst the celebrations for the Centennial and Bicentennial of the Mexican Revolution and Independence, the slavery networks still exist.
